Is it bad if my NAT type is strict?

Strict NAT: You're only able to play multiplayer games with people who have an OPEN NAT type. You can't be chosen as the host of a match. Unavailable NAT: If NAT is unavailable, you'll be unable to use party chat or connect to multiplayer games for some Xbox titles.

Is NAT type 3 good?

NAT Type 3 is not what you want. NAT Type 3 means that your PlayStation is behind a router and does not have the PlayStation network ports forwarded to it, or it is not in the DMZ, or UPnP is not working. Your PlayStation can connect to other players, but other players can not connect to you.

What is a disadvantage of NAT?

One disadvantage of using NAT is related to network performance, particularly for real time protocols such as VoIP. NAT increases switching delays because the translation of each IPv4 address within the packet headers takes time. The first packet is always process-switched going through the slower path.

Does NAT change IP address?

Network address translation (NAT) changes the source or destination IP address or port for packets traversing the firewall. In static source translation (one-to-one source translation), the source IP address of a certain host is always translated using the same specific IP address.

Does NAT cause delay?

A double NAT happens if another router, for example a Nest Wifi router, is connected to the ISP modem or gateway. All this means is that data is going through a NAT process twice, which might cause a very small delay, of the order of milliseconds to data getting in and out of your home.
